What is the meaning behind These Arms Of Mine lyrics?
When we dive into the story the lyrics are telling, the single 'These Arms of Mine' by Otis Redding reveals profound desire and craving for love and affection. The singer presents the arms as a metaphor to illustrate the need for emotional bond and physical contact, thereby, emphasizing the need for comfort and reassurance in a relationship. The song lyrics "These arms of mine" are all about love, heartbreak, angst, solitude, and despair. However, the song is simultaneously pointing out the major traits of loneliness, yearning, and the thirst for love and connection.
